Break-glass access for canary gating (Murkwater pipeline): overrides are permitted only when the Sablewing health gate blocks a critical fix. Standard rules — 10% traffic cap, dual approval, auto-rollback on error spike — remain in force unless explicitly suspended. To activate break-glass mode during the sync window, enter the recovery passphrase shown below.

strongbox words: druath-quenael

This alert fires when the Lanternrail host fails to hot-reload a plugin's configuration file. When this happens, your plugin continues running with the last successfully loaded configuration, so behavior may appear stale rather than broken. Common causes include malformed values, schema version mismatches, and reload handlers that exceed the five-second deadline. Please validate your configuration against the published schema before redeploying. Detailed troubleshooting guidance is available on our internal page.

wiki page, baguf-kahap: https://confluence.tolvaqsys.internal/browse/display/projects/8d5f528f

Handover: the bloom filter sitting in front of Kestrelstore is sized for 200M keys at 1% false-positive rate; it's rebuilt nightly by the Marrowjob. Watch for PRs that change key hashing — both the filter and store must use the same seed, or reads silently degrade to full lookups. Rita's open PR touches this. Background, sizing math, and rebuild schedule are on the design page here.

operations page: https://confluence.lumicsys.internal/projects/display/projects/display

Vendor note: Brightlark Systems handles snapshot testing for our UI component library under the Quillfern contract. As a new contractor, you'll run their snapshot suite before merging any component change; mismatches must be approved by the Brightlark review queue, not overridden locally. They refresh golden images every Tuesday, so expect churn midweek. Billing questions go through our vendor desk, not through Brightlark directly. If snapshots fail in ways you can't explain, reach out to their integration team at the address below.

escalation mailbox, tadug-bagag: gileth@nelvroforge.corp